Zenner earns academic honor

South Dakota State University running back Zach Zenner added to his growing list of accolades Thursday by being named to the Capital One Academic All-America Second Team.

A sophomore from Eagan, Minn., Zenner earned a spot on the Division I honor squad with a 3.78 grade-point average while majoring in biology/pre-medicine. On the field, Zenner posted a Division I-best 2,044 rushing yards during the 2012 season and currently ranks second in rushing yards per game with 157.2. Zenner topped the 100-yard mark nine times in 13 games and eclipsed the 200-yard barrier three times, including a school-record 295 yards in a Nov. 24 Football Championship Subdivision playoff game against Eastern Illinois. He also scored 13 touchdowns this season.

Earlier this week, Zenner was named to the AFCA FCS All-America Team. He also was a first-team all-Missouri Valley Football Conference selection and finished seventh in the balloting for the Walter Payton Award as the top offensive player in the FCS ranks.
